Tasty Kashmiri Chicken Yakhni Recipe
In Kashmir, yakhni recipe is essentially made of yoghurt and mutton broth. Kashmiri chicken yakhni recipe is originally a Persian dish and came to India during the reign of Akbar.
Yakhni can be a base for many dishes such as chicken, fish, mutton and mushroom cuisines. Yakhni recipe can also be prepared vegetarian with vegetables such as potato, cabbage and cauliflower.

Serves: 5
Cooking time 30 minutes.
Preparation time 15 minutes.

Ingredients of Kashmiri chicken yakhni recipe:
Chicken - 1 kilogramme
Yoghurt - half litre
Fennel or saunf powder- 4 teaspoon
Ginger powder - 4 teaspoon
Dried mint leaves - 4 tablespoon

Oil enough to fry the chicken
Green cardamom - 5 pieces
Cinnamon -1 piece.
Salt to taste

Method of preparation
1. Put yoghurt in a deep bottomed vessel on full flame. Keep it stirring continuously until it boils and gets thin. Keep it aside.
2. Heat oil in a pan. Add chicken and fry it. Don't deep fry.
3. Remove the chicken from the pan and put it in a vessel.
4. Add saunf powder, ginger powder, cinnamon, green cardamom and salt to the vessel containing chicken.

5. Add three cups of water to it and let it boil for some time.
6. To this boiling chicken, add yoghurt. Boil it until it thickens.
7. Garnish with dried mint leaves
Your Kashmiri chicken yakhni recipe is prepared. Serve it hot with rice.

Tips: Keep the yoghurt stirring continuously, else it will split into small pieces and that will spoil the aesthetic appeal of your dish.
